Marvel’s universe is about to advance the decade of the day, along with Age of Revelation, a bold new era led by Doug Ramsey. twist? This perfect world can be a lie, and the outcome can affect the entire planet.
Marvel started the week by unveiling multiple new titles set in this dark future. It all starts with the surprising prelude issue, Age of Revelation #0, and this week attacks selected comic shops. The event will be officially announced on October 1st by Age of Revelation: Overture #1 with X-Men regulars Jed Mackay and Ryan Stegman.
The lineup continues with a wave of fresh series that will debut on October 15th.
Unbreakable X-Men #1 by Gail Simone and Lucas Werneck protect the portal with Gambit and a broken X-Men team in a dark, ancient unit.
Murewa Ayodele and Roland Boschi’s Rogue Storm #1 are watching a godlike storm struck by sadness threatening to plunge the Earth into the ice age, unless Rogue’s Black Ops team can stop her.
Iron & Frost #1 by Cavan Scott and Ruairí Coleman explore the icy fallout of the terrorist attacks that shaped the lives of Tony Stark and Emma Frost.
Sinister’s Six #1, written by David Marquez along with the art of Rafael Loureiro, employs a deadly team that includes Havok, Black Cat and venom, so Sinister continues.
